What Are PayID Pokies and Why Australian Players Love Them
If you've spent any time looking for a faster, more secure way to fund your online casino account, you've almost certainly come across PayID Pokies AU — the combination of Australia's instant bank-transfer system and the country's favourite casino game format. PayID is a real-time payment infrastructure operated through the New Payments Platform (NPP), which lets you send or receive money using a simple identifier such as a mobile number, email address, or ABN instead of a BSB and full account number. When this technology is paired with online pokies — the digital slot machines that dominate Australian gambling culture — the result is a seamless, deposit-and-play experience that has rapidly become the preferred method for thousands of Aussie punters.
Traditional payment methods like credit cards and bank transfers can introduce delays of up to three business days, eating into your playing time and sometimes causing you to miss out on time-limited bonus offers. PayID eliminates that friction almost entirely. Deposits are processed in seconds, confirmations arrive in real time, and you can be spinning the reels on your favourite pokie within moments of initiating the transfer. The technology was originally developed for everyday banking and peer-to-peer payments, but its adoption by online casinos in Australia has given it a second, highly popular life among recreational and serious players alike.
Beyond raw speed, PayID resonates with Australian players because it keeps sensitive financial data off casino servers. You never need to hand over a credit-card number or full bank details; the PayID identifier alone is enough to route money correctly. Combined with the underlying NPP's fraud-detection capabilities, this makes for one of the most privacy-conscious deposit methods available at any Australian-facing online casino today.
How PayID Deposits Work at Australian Online Pokies Sites
Understanding the mechanics of PayID payments helps you avoid common pitfalls and ensures your money lands in your casino wallet as quickly as possible. The process is refreshingly simple, but there are a few steps worth walking through carefully, especially if you are using the method for the first time.
- Register your PayID with your bank. Log into your online banking app, navigate to the PayID or "Pay to" section, and link a unique identifier — most Australians use their mobile number — to their transaction account. This one-time setup takes under two minutes.
- Choose a PayID-supported pokies site. Not every Australian online casino has integrated NPP payments, so confirm support before registering. Look for the PayID logo in the banking or cashier section of the site.
- Navigate to the cashier and select PayID. After logging in, open the deposit screen, choose PayID from the list of available payment methods, and enter your desired deposit amount.
- Complete the transfer in your banking app. The casino will display its own PayID or BSB/account details. Switch to your banking app, initiate a transfer to that identifier, and confirm. Some casinos generate a unique reference number that you must include in the payment description so funds are matched automatically to your account.
- Receive instant confirmation. Within seconds — occasionally a minute or two during peak periods — your casino balance updates and you're ready to play.
It is worth noting that PayID currently functions primarily as a deposit method at most pokies sites. Withdrawals are often processed via bank transfer to the account linked to your PayID, which generally settles within one to two business days depending on the casino's internal processing schedule. A small number of operators have begun offering PayID withdrawals in real time, so it pays to check the specific terms of any site you join.

When reading a comparison like this, remember that bonus percentages mean little without checking the attached wagering requirements. A 200% bonus tied to a 60× playthrough obligation can be considerably harder to clear than a 100% bonus with a 30× requirement. Always read the full bonus terms before claiming any offer, and look specifically at whether pokies contribute 100% toward wagering, since some casinos reduce the contribution rate for high-volatility slots.
Library size is another dimension worth examining carefully. A site listing 4,000 titles sounds impressive, but if the majority are obscure releases from little-known studios, the practical choice available to you may be narrower than the headline figure suggests. Prioritise casinos that stock games from Pragmatic Play, NetEnt, Microgaming, Play'n GO, and other industry-leading developers, as these titles are audited, certified, and reliably fair.

Safety, Licensing, and Fair Play for PayID Pokies AU
Choosing a safe operator is just as important as choosing a fast payment method. The online gambling landscape that caters to Australian players includes both reputable, internationally licensed casinos and a fringe of less-regulated sites. Knowing how to distinguish between them protects both your money and your personal data.
Look for casinos licensed by credible regulatory bodies. The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C), Curaçao eGaming, and the Isle of Man Gambling Supervision Commission are among the most recognised. Each imposes mandatory standards around game fairness, responsible gambling tools, and the segregation of player funds from operational capital, meaning your balance is protected even if the casino encounters financial difficulty.
- RNG certification: Reputable pokies sites use Random Number Generators audited by independent testing laboratories such as e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or BMM Testlabs. This ensures that every spin outcome is genuinely random and cannot be manipulated.
- SSL encryption: All data transmitted between your device and the casino server should be protected by at least 128-bit SSL encryption. Look for the padlock icon in your browser's address bar before entering any financial information.
- Responsible gambling tools: Trustworthy operators provide deposit limits, session time reminders,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support services such as Gambling Help Online (1800 858 858).
- Transparent terms and conditions: Bonus rules, withdrawal limits, and identity-verification requirements should be clearly stated and easy to find. Vague or missing terms are a significant red flag.
- Player reviews: Independent forums and review aggregators give you a real-world sense of how a casino handles withdrawals and disputes — pay particular attention to how management responds to complaints.
PayID itself adds a layer of security because the payment flows through your own bank, which has already verified your identity through Know Your Customer (KYC) processes. This means you are not trusting a third-party payment processor with your credentials; the bank's own fraud-detection systems are working on your behalf every time you initiate a transfer.
Best Pokie Games to Play After a PayID Deposit
Once your PayID deposit has landed in your casino wallet — usually in under thirty seconds — you have thousands of pokies to choose from. Rather than being overwhelmed by the sheer variety, it helps to understand a few key categories so you can match game type to your personal preferences and playing style.
Classic three-reel pokies strip the experience back to its basics: straightforward paylines, limited bonus features, and typically higher RTP (Return to Player) percentages. They are ideal for new players who want to understand how pokies work without being distracted by cascading reels, multiplier trails, or bonus-buy options.
Video pokies represent the mainstream of the modern market. Built on five or more reels with anywhere from ten to 1,024 ways to win, they incorporate Free Spins rounds, Wild substitutions, Scatter pays, and frequently a gamble feature. Popular titles include:
- Book of Dead (Play'n GO) — high volatility, Egyptian theme, expanding Wild/Scatter
- Gates of Olympus (Pragmatic Play) — very high volatility, tumble mechanic, unlimited multipliers
- Gonzo's Quest (NetEnt) — medium volatility, Avalanche reels, 3D animation
- Wolf Gold (Pragmatic Play) — medium volatility, money respin feature, jackpot prizes
- Big Bass Bonanza (Pragmatic Play) — medium-high volatility, fishing theme, hold-and-win
Jackpot pokies pool a portion of every bet from all players across a network to build a progressive prize that can reach millions of dollars. Mega Moolah by Microgaming holds multiple world records for online jackpot payouts and remains a perennial favourite among Aussie players chasing life-changing wins. The trade-off is a lower baseline RTP compared with non-jackpot titles, since a slice of every bet feeds the prize pool rather than returning to players through standard wins.
Megaways pokies use a dynamic reel-modifier engine licensed from Big Time Gaming that changes the number of symbols on each reel with every spin, producing up to 117,649 ways to win on a standard six-reel grid. Fan favourites include Bonanza Megaways, Gonzo's Quest Megaways, and Extra Chilli Megaways.
When selecting any pokie, always check the published RTP and volatility rating. As a general guideline, aim for titles with an RTP of 95% or higher for the best long-term return on your deposit. Volatility determines how frequently wins land and how large they tend to be — low volatility pokies pay smaller amounts more often, while high volatility pokies deliver bigger wins less frequently.

PayID vs Other Payment Methods at Pokies Sites
Australian online pokies players have never had more payment options available to them. Credit and debit cards, e-wallets, prepaid vouchers, cryptocurrency, and now PayID all compete for wallet share. Understanding where PayID excels — and where it has limitations — helps you build a payment strategy that suits your playing habits.
| Method | Deposit Speed | Withdrawal Speed | Privacy Level | Typical Fees | Pokies Bonus Eligible |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| PayID | Instant | 1–48 hrs | High | None | Yes (often enhanced) |
| Credit/Debit Card | Instant–24 hrs | 3–5 business days | Medium | Occasionally 1–2% | Yes |
| POLi | Instant | N/A (deposit only) | Medium | None | Sometimes excluded |
| Crypto (BTC/ETH) | 10–30 min | 30–60 min | Very High | Network fee | Often excluded or separate |
| E-wallets (Skrill/Neteller) | Instant | 24–48 hrs | Medium-High | 1–2.5% | Sometimes excluded |
| Bank Transfer | 1–3 business days | 1–5 business days | High | None–small | Yes |
The table makes clear that PayID occupies a uniquely favourable position: it matches the deposit speed of e-wallets and cards while offering the privacy and fee-free character of a direct bank transfer. Its primary limitation is that real-time withdrawals are still not universal across Australian pokies sites, though the situation is improving as more banks expand their NPP participation and casinos update their payment infrastructure.
Cryptocurrency offers the strongest privacy profile and, at some casinos, the fastest withdrawal times, but it introduces exchange-rate volatility and requires players to manage a crypto wallet — a barrier for those who simply want a frictionless gambling experience. POLi, while popular and free, functions only as a deposit method, forcing players to use a separate route for cashing out. PayID sidesteps most of these trade-offs, which explains its rapid rise in popularity among Australian pokie enthusiasts.
- PayID is fee-free at virtually every Australian casino that accepts it.
- No card details or e-wallet credentials are exposed to the casino platform.
- Deposits are reflected in your casino balance faster than almost any other bank-linked method.
- The payment is irreversible from the casino's perspective, which is why many sites offer PayID-specific deposit bonuses as an incentive.
- If your bank participates in the NPP — which now includes all four major Australian banks and dozens of smaller institutions — you likely already have PayID capability without needing to download any additional app.
Tips for Responsible Play on PayID Pokies AU Sites
The very efficiency that makes PayID so appealing — money in your account within seconds, accessible pokies a click away — can also make it easier to deposit more frequently than intended. Responsible gambling habits are therefore especially important when using an instant payment method, and the best Australian pokies sites provide a range of tools designed to help you stay in control.
Before you place your first bet after a PayID deposit, take a moment to define your session budget. Decide the maximum amount you are willing to lose in that session and treat it as an entertainment cost rather than an investment. If you reach that limit, stop — regardless of whether you are winning or losing. Chasing losses is the single most common route to problematic gambling behaviour, and the ease of a PayID top-up can make it tempting.
- Set deposit limits: Most licensed Australian-facing casinos let you cap daily, weekly, or monthly deposits directly within your account settings. Set these limits before your first real-money session, not in the heat of play.
- Use session timers: Time passes quickly when you're engrossed in a high-volatility pokie. Enable session-duration reminders so you receive a prompt when you've been playing for a set period.
- Take breaks: The "Take a Break" feature, available at reputable sites, locks your account for a period of your choosing — from 24 hours to several weeks — without requiring you to self-exclude permanently.
- Understand volatility: High-volatility pokies can produce long losing streaks before a big win. If your bankroll is modest, lower-volatility titles give you more playing time per dollar deposited.
- Keep gambling and banking separate: Consider maintaining a dedicated transaction account for casino deposits, funded only by a deliberate transfer from your main account. This creates a natural pause and prevents impulse top-ups.
- Seek support if needed: Gambling Help Online (1800 858 858) and the National Gambling Helpline offer free, confidential support 24 hours a day for anyone concerned about their gambling behaviour or that of someone close to them.
Responsible gambling is not just a regulatory checkbox for reputable operators — it is central to delivering an experience that remains enjoyable over time.
